What it does

Our aim is to promote the development of young people in achieving their full physical, intellectual, social and spiritual potentials, as individuals. The method of achieving this aim is by providing an enjoyable and attractive scheme of progressive training based on the Scout Laws & Promises. To achieve this we operate successful Beaver, Cub, Scout & Explorer sections.
